Upper body fat refers to the excess accumulation of fat around the arms, shoulders, chest, upper back, and underarm area. While some amount of body fat is essential for protecting organs and maintaining overall health, excessive fat in the upper body can affect physical appearance, mobility, and self-confidence. It may also increase the risk of various health conditions, including heart disease, high cholesterol, type 2 diabetes, and high blood pressure.

Several factors contribute to upper body fat, such as an unhealthy diet, lack of physical activity, hormonal changes, stress, poor sleep, aging, and genetics. Although it is not possible to reduce fat from a specific body part through targeted exercises alone, a combination of regular strength training, cardiovascular workouts, a balanced diet, and healthy lifestyle habits can help reduce overall body fat and tone the upper body. With consistency and patience, it is possible to achieve a leaner, stronger, and healthier upper body while improving overall fitness and well-being.

Losing upper body fat (arms, chest, shoulders, upper back, and underarm area) requires a combination of full-body fat loss, strength training, and cardio. Unfortunately, it's not possible to reduce fat from only one area (spot reduction), but these exercises will help tone your upper body while reducing overall body fat.

1. Push-Ups

Targets: Chest, shoulders, triceps, core

Perform 3 sets of 10–15 reps.
Beginners can start with knee push-ups.

2. Tricep Dips

Targets: Back of the arms (triceps)

Use a sturdy chair or bench.
Perform 3 sets of 10–12 reps.

3. Dumbbell Shoulder Press


Targets: Shoulders and upper arms

Use light to moderate dumbbells.
Perform 3 sets of 12 reps.

4. Bent-Over Rows

Targets: Upper back, lats, biceps

Perform 3 sets of 10–12 reps.

5. Arm Circles

Targets: Shoulders and arms

Small circles: 30 seconds forward.
Reverse: 30 seconds.
Repeat 3 rounds.

6. Plank Shoulder Taps

Targets: Core, shoulders, chest

Perform 20 taps (10 each side).
Complete 3 rounds.

7. Battle Ropes (if available)

Targets: Entire upper body while burning calories

Work for 20–30 seconds.
Rest for 30 seconds.
Repeat 8–10 rounds.

8. Jumping Jacks


Targets: Full body, improves calorie burn

Do 3 sets of 50 repetitions or 1–2 minutes continuously.

9. Mountain Climbers

Targets: Core, shoulders, chest, legs

Perform for 30–45 seconds.
Repeat 3–4 rounds.

10. Burpees

Targets: Full body with high calorie burn

Perform 10–15 reps.
Complete 3 rounds.
